. The limited wobble operation of this frequency range is determined by the upper limit
and lower limit of the inverter frequency. If (center frequency + amplitude) is greater
than the upper frequency limit, it will operate at the upper limit; if (center frequency -
Amplitude) is less than the lower frequency limit, it will operate at lower limit.
. In the wobble operation, all parameter values (19-00,19-07) can be modified.
20- Speed Control Function Group
20- 00
ASR gain 1
Range
0.00~250.00
20- 01
ASR integral time 1
Range
0.001~10.000Sec
20- 02
ASR gain 2
Range
0.00~250.00
20- 03
ASR integral time 2
Range
0.001~10.000Sec
20- 04
ASR integral time limit
Range
0~300%
20- 05
ASR positive limit
Range
0.1 ~ 10%
20- 06
ASR negative limit
Range
0.1 ~ 10%
20- 07
Selection of accelerationand deceleration of P/PI
Range
0: PI speed control will be validonly in constant speed. For the speed
acceleration and deceleration, only use P control.
1: Speed control is valid either in acceleration or deceleration.
20- 08
ASR delay time
Range
0.000~0.500 Sec
20- 09
Speed Observer Propotional(P) Gain1
Range
0.00~2.55
